Intended Use
The RescueNet 12-Lead (RN12L) System is a data transmission and reception system that provides the capability to receive 12-Lead ECG reports, other physiological data, patient demographic, and EMS agency information from authorized monitor/defibrillators and other patient care systems and route it to a receiving destination at a remote location for display on an Internet Browser. Data is received from the field and can be used for diagnosis, disposition, and therapy decisions by qualified medical personnel.
Device Description
The proposed RescueNet 12-Lead is a software-only product. RescueNet 12-Lead is a web-based management system that uses a web browser to provide quick, easy access to 12-Lead records sent from ZOLL defibrillators, and physiological and patient data from other patient care systems. With RescueNet 12-Lead, users can view, distribute, close, add notes, and print 12-Lead records, and can search for Inbox and/or closed 12-Lead records, and run reports.

Based on the provided information, the RescueNet 12-Lead (RN12L) System is not an IVD (In Vitro Diagnostic).

Here's why:

  • IVD Definition: In vitro diagnostics are tests performed on samples taken from the human body, such as blood, urine, or tissue, to detect diseases, conditions, or infections. They are used to provide information for diagnosis, monitoring, or screening.
  • RescueNet 12-Lead Function: The RescueNet 12-Lead system is a data transmission and reception system. It receives and routes physiological data (specifically 12-Lead ECG reports and other patient care system data) from external devices to a remote location for display.
  • No Sample Analysis: The system itself does not perform any analysis on biological samples. It is a software system that handles and displays data generated by other devices (monitor/defibrillators and other patient care systems).

While the data it handles (ECG reports) is used for diagnosis, disposition, and therapy decisions, the RescueNet 12-Lead system's role is in the transmission and display of this data, not in the in vitro analysis of a biological sample.

§ 870.2300 Cardiac monitor (including cardiotachometer and rate alarm).

(a)
Identification. A cardiac monitor (including cardiotachometer and rate alarm) is a device used to measure the heart rate from an analog signal produced by an electrocardiograph, vectorcardiograph, or blood pressure monitor. This device may sound an alarm when the heart rate falls outside preset upper and lower limits.(b)
Classification. Class II (performance standards).

Substantial Equivalence:

The features and functions of the proposed RescueNet 12-Lead are substantially equivalent to the corresponding features and functions of the Physio-Control LIFENET System (K102757, cleared for use on 11/5/2010).

Comparison of Technological Characteristics

RescueNet 12-Lead features and functions are similar to the corresponding features and functions of the indicated predicate device. Both RescueNet 12-Lead and the indicated predicate device are software-only products intended for the collection and transmission of data from other medical devices. No new issues of safety or effectiveness are raised by this premarket notification.
